Frequently asked questions

How do Top Echelon and Workday Recruiting pricing compare?

Top Echelon pricing starts at $75/user/mo (official, reviewed July 4, 2026). Workday Recruiting uses custom quote-based pricing and does not publish list prices (official, reviewed July 4, 2026).

What does Top Echelon cost?

Top Echelon pricing starts at $75/user/mo (official, reviewed July 4, 2026). Standard $75/user/mo and Professional $89/user/mo billed annually ($89/$110 monthly). Optional TE Network: $135/mo per agency on annual billing; annual waives the $350 startup fee charged monthly (vendor pricing page, Jul 2026).

What does Workday Recruiting cost?

Workday Recruiting uses custom quote-based pricing and does not publish list prices (official, reviewed July 4, 2026). Custom quote only, sold as part of the Workday HCM relationship; no public recruiting-module pricing. Circulating figures like '$35k starting' are unverified (Workday site, Jul 2026).

Who is Top Echelon best for, and who is Workday Recruiting best for?

Top Echelon: Solo recruiters and small perm firms doing split placements. Workday Recruiting: Enterprises already standardized on Workday HCM.
